Fedora30/Centos7 添加/删除/查看开机启动服务

本文介绍了在Fedora30和CentOS7中如何使用systemctl命令管理开机启动服务。内容包括添加开机启动服务的步骤,查看服务开机状态的方法,以及删除开机启动服务的操作。通过这些操作,可以便捷地控制服务随系统启动或关闭。
摘要由CSDN通过智能技术生成

ENV:

[root@Fedora ~]# uname -r
5.1.19-300.fc30.x86_64
[root@Fedora ~]# cat /etc/redhat-release 
Fedora release 30 (Thirty)

个人操作习惯使用root用户,省略sudo和密码操作。

系统启动管理不再使用chkconfig命令

一、添加开机启动

由于最新的linux操作系统使用了systemd操作方式,使系统更方便管理和维护。添加开机启动命令为:

systemctl enable service-name

例如:

最近新学了几个服务,但是每次开机后都要重新启动服务才能进行操作

systemctl start service-name

而为了省略开机后的这个操作,就要把服务添加到开机启动中,这样下次开机后,服务也能一起启动,不再需要启动服务操作了,操作如下:

[root@Fedora ~]# systemctl enable docker   //这里的docker不用写成docker.service,删除操作也是一样的
Created symlink /etc/systemd/system/multi-user.target.wants/docker.service → /usr/lib/systemd/system/docker.service.

二、查看服务的开机状态(启动

  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
Debian GNU/Linux, Ubuntu Linux, Fedora Core / Red Hat Linux, OpenSUSE / SuSE Linux, 和 Mandrake Linux (现在称为Manjaro) 都是Linux发行版,它们各自有特色,用于满足不同用户的需求。 1. Debian GNU/Linux: 作为开源软件的基石,Debian以其稳定性、安全性以及严格的版本管理和软件质量控制而著名。它是许多其他发行版(如Ubuntu)的基础。 2. Ubuntu Linux: 是基于Debian的高级用户友好发行版,以其易于安装和使用、定期更新以及社区支持而知名。Ubuntu特别适合新手和企业环境。 3. Fedora Core / Red Hat Linux: Red Hat Linux已演变成Red Hat Enterprise Linux (RHEL),而Fedora则作为RHEL的开发分支。Fedora是滚动更新的,注重最新技术和创新,常被用作测试新软件和技术的平台。 4. OpenSUSE Linux: 始终以易用性和高度定制性著称,OpenSUSE提供了多个版本供选择,包括用于商业和个人用户的开源版本,以及针对服务器和嵌入式设备的定制版本。 5. Mandrake Linux (现为Manjaro): 曾经是Mandriva Linux的一个分支,后来独立出来。Manjaro以其友好的界面、轻量级以及对新手友好而闻名,它基于Arch Linux但提供了更平滑的用户体验。 如果你想深入了解这些发行版中的某个,或者它们之间的差异,可以关注它们的桌面环境(如GNOME、KDE、XFCE)、软件包管理器(如apt、dnf)、社区支持以及针对特定应用场景的定制程度。是否有特别感兴趣的地方?
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值